India had one of their best World Cup campaigns before they lost in the finals to Australia. The 10 game period where they failed to lose a single game got fans passionate about the game, but became disinterested after the finals loss. Sunil Gavaskar claims the IPL and it’s transfer windows helped fans move on.
Gavaskar, writing for Mid-Day, said many fans were disinterested in the T20 series apart from the staunch cricket fans. He said the casual fans returned to cricket thanks to the IPL auction and the trade window.

The big boys from both teams (India and Australia) were not playing anyway, so there was no compelling reason to watch the T20 series after two months of top-class ODI cricket. Instead, there was much more intrigue and interest in the transfer and trade, which was to be done within that week's deadline. Who was going to be transferred, who was going to be released, who was going where, was what the Indian fan was looking at.Sunil Gavaskar on Mid-day
Gavaskar claimed the rumors of Hardik Pandya returning to Mumbai Indians left many fans excited and intrigued. He added that fans now worried about how their teams would perform in the upcoming IPL auction, moving on from India’s loss in the World Cup finals.
Sunil Gavaskar believes Rishabh Pant should play 2024 T20 World Cup
After confirmation of Rishabh Pant’s return to the IPL came out, many people couldn’t wait to see him back. While most fans were just happy with the 26-year-old returning to cricket, Sunil Gavaskar believes he should be in the 2024 T20 World Cup squad.

Gavaskar implied that he should return as long as he doesn’t suffer any injuries during the 2024 IPL. He further added that Pant is a game-changer, with his ability to shift the momentum of a match with his knocks. Gavaskar said if he was a selector, Pant would be one of his first picks.
